About This Item

Boosey & Co Ltd , 1929. Book. Fair. Soft cover. 4to - over 9¾ - 12" tall. NO CHIPPING & NO SPLITTING to makeshift soft covers. Stapled in and only held loosely by one staple now. The first three leaves are loose. Dusting to covers. Intrernall complete with first page and titlepage dusty. NO MISSING leaves. This title is from a large part of the inhouse Private Library of the National Operatic and Dramatic Association of Great Britain (NODA) which we recently purchased from the institution; there is a small neat NODA stamp on cover & occasionally within text. Great Provenance and an original music score. .
